Output 00eec4a3ae065f21d96d65504267d85c19ae3ec19e108bb01e9490dd27bcc842:3

value
534074210
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fbc04ac94169e4b6332b5ae05ce1fe15a11419b OP_EQUALVERIFY OP_CHECKSIG
address
1FZbgEqpF1SBeDTsppAb5gbUb29uYyQbMD
transaction
00eec4a3ae065f21d96d65504267d85c19ae3ec19e108bb01e9490dd27bcc842
spent
true